Identifying Common Lawn Sprinkler Issues

A well-kept lawn sprinkler system is essential for efficient lawn treatment, yet even the finest systems can experience problems. One frequent issue is reduced water stress, which can cause uneven watering and dry patches on your yard.

One more common concern is sprinkler heads that do not turn up or retract appropriately. This breakdown can be as a result of particles blocking the device or a damaged springtime. In addition, misaligned lawn sprinkler heads can cause water being splashed onto pathways, driveways, or various other unplanned locations, causing water wastefulness and not enough insurance coverage of your grass.

Dripping valves are likewise an usual issue that can bring about water pooling around the base of the lawn sprinkler head, causing soil disintegration and potentially harmful plant roots. Electrical failings in the timer or control system can interrupt the whole watering schedule, leading to over or under-watering.

Cleansing and Unclogging Nozzles

When managing typical sprinkler concerns, attending to obstructions is vital for preserving optimal system efficiency. Gradually, particles such as dirt, yard trimmings, and mineral down payments can build up within the nozzles, obstructing water flow and minimizing irrigation performance. To guarantee your lawn sprinklers run properly, normal cleansing and unclogging of nozzles is crucial.

Begin by transforming off the irrigation system to prevent any kind of unintended water discharge. Very carefully remove the nozzle from the sprinkler head. For detailed cleaning, saturate the nozzle in a blend of water and vinegar or an industrial cleansing option developed to liquify mineral down payments.

Rinse the nozzle under running water to remove any kind of staying debris and reattach it to the lawn sprinkler head. Turn the system back on and observe the water circulation to make sure the obstruction has actually been removed. Regular upkeep of lawn sprinkler nozzles can considerably enhance the longevity and efficiency of your irrigation system.

Replacing Broken Lawn Sprinkler Heads

Replacing damaged lawn sprinkler heads is a critical action in maintaining a reliable irrigation system. When a lawn sprinkler head ends up being damaged, it can bring about water waste and unequal protection, which can adversely affect the wellness of your grass or garden. The very first step is to determine the defective head, normally apparent via uneven water spray patterns or water merging around the base.

Begin by turning off the water system to stop any kind of unnecessary spillage. Utilize a shovel to carefully dig around the lawn sprinkler head, guaranteeing you do not harm the surrounding piping. As soon as subjected, loosen the busted head from the riser, making note of the make and model to guarantee you purchase a compatible substitute.

Screw the new sprinkler head onto the riser by hand, guaranteeing it is snug yet not overly tight to stay clear of harming the threads. Transform the water supply back on and test the brand-new head to ensure it is functioning appropriately, making adjustments as necessary.

Readjusting Water Stress and Coverage

In order to optimize the performance of your irrigation system, changing water stress and protection is important. Proper water stress ensures that each sprinkler head runs successfully, distributing water equally throughout your yard or yard. To start, gauge the water stress at the primary supply line using a pressure scale. Foundation drip Perfect stress usually varies from 30 to 50 psi. If the stress is too expensive, think about mounting a pressure regulatory authority to prevent damage to lawn sprinkler heads and pipelines.

Following, concentrate on adjusting lawn sprinkler head coverage to get rid of completely dry areas and overwatered locations. For rotating heads, change the arc and radius settings using a screwdriver to modify the direction and distance of water flow.

Ensure overlapping coverage between nearby lawn sprinkler heads to prevent missed out on locations. Additionally, look for any kind of obstructions such as plants or frameworks that might obstruct water distribution. By calibrating water pressure and fine-tuning lawn sprinkler head coverage, you can preserve a rich, healthy landscape while preserving water resources properly.



Regular Maintenance Tips and Tricks

After fine-tuning the water pressure and insurance coverage, it is just as vital to incorporate routine maintenance methods to make certain the long life and efficiency of your lawn sprinkler. Start with a seasonal assessment to identify any type of noticeable wear or damages. Examine lawn sprinkler heads for obstructions, leaks, or misalignment, and tidy or replace them as needed. Make sure that all nozzles are devoid of particles to stop water flow blockage.

Following, examine for leakages in the watering lines. Screen the water pressure throughout operation; fluctuations can suggest surprise leaks or blockages.


Readjust the system's timer settings according to seasonal water requirements. Overwatering or underwatering can hurt your landscape and waste resources. Additionally, inspect the rainfall sensing unit and guarantee it is operating correctly to avoid unnecessary watering during rains.

Finally, winterize your system prior to the beginning of freezing temperatures. Drain pipes all water from the system to prevent pipeline bursts and other cold-weather damage. Frequently upgrading and maintaining your system not only saves water but likewise expands the life-span of your irrigation configuration.
